Mechanization in Coffee Harvesting: Contemporary Developments
Coffee harvesting has traditionally been labor-intensive, especially in countries like Brazil, Vietnam, Kenya, and Ethiopia. But with mechanization now a strategic requirement, 2025–2026 will see a surge in coffee harvester uptake—even among small and medium coffee plantations.
- ✔ Introduction of small combine harvester models specifically designed for coffee, allowing selective picking and minimizing bean damage.
- ✔ Advances in selective picking mechanisms, IR sensors, and AI-powered vision systems—reducing green cherry intake & improving bean quality.
- ⚠ Need to balance cost of machines with yield improvements—especially for smallholder farmers in Asia, Africa, and Central America.

Pesticides in Coffee Cultivation: Innovations in Sustainable Crop Protection
Pests like the coffee berry borer and leaf rust fungus threaten global coffee yield—a critical challenge as climate change brings new disease pressures. Pesticides in coffee cultivation are evolving fast, driven by the need for minimal residue and enhanced crop protection.
- ✔ Adoption of Integrated Pest Management (IPM): A synergy of biological controls, precision pesticide application (using smart sprayers), and crop monitoring for timely action.
- ✔ Smart spraying technology: Enables site-specific, data-driven input use—reducing reliance on chemical pesticides and improving environmental outcomes.
- ⚠ Challenges include upfront costs of smart machinery and knowledge gaps among smallholders, requiring ongoing education and support systems.

Cotton Harvester Price and Machinery Innovations: 2026 Forecast
The cotton harvester price landscape in 2026 reflects rapid technological evolution, improving affordability and access for farmers across Asia, Africa, and the Americas. Mechanization is critical for coping with labor shortages and improving cotton quality at harvest.
- ✔ Major release of mid-range priced models, including the latest mf combine harvester and others with advanced picking and damage reduction mechanisms, tailored for small and medium farms.
- ✔ Notable features: Enhanced fuel efficiency, GPS/IoT route optimization, predictive maintenance alerts, simplified operation for various skill levels.
- ⚠ Risk: Without regular maintenance, even advanced machinery risks reduced efficiency and longer-term yield loss.
Emerging models—such as the mf combine harvester—increasingly allow for precision cotton picking, minimizing fiber damage and maximizing yield, driven by satellite and IoT-enabled tech. These solutions allow farmers to keep up with rising market demand and climate-driven operational challenges in 2026.
